#476598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#476598 is composed of 27.8% red, 39.6%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.3% cyan, 33.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 217.8 degrees, a saturation of 36.3% and a lightness of 43.7%. #476598 color hex could be obtained by blending #8ecaff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

#476598 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#476598 has RGB values of R:71, G:101,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.53, M:0.34,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 4679064.

Shades and Tints of #476598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020305 is the darkest color, while #f7f8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#476598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696e76 is the less saturated color, while #0253dd is the most saturated one.
